- Each can receive up to ₹25 crore for developing key space technologies.
- Astrobase Space Technologies (Bengaluru): Developing an 800 kN-class closed-cycle LOX-LNG reusable liquid rocket engine for next-gen launch vehicles.
- SatSure Analytics India (Bengaluru): Building Dhaarini, a large AI-powered Earth observation foundation model for applications in agriculture, infrastructure, and disaster management.
- TM2SPACE Technologies (Hyderabad, also referred to as TakeMe2Space): Focused on advanced AI-enabled star trackers and satellite navigation technologies.
